BJP Identifies 300 'Sure Win' Wards

The BJP has so far identified 250 to 300 wards across southern Kerala—spanning districts from Thrissur to Thiruvananthapuram—where the party is confident of victory in the upcoming local body elections.

- JOSE K JOSEPH @T'Puram

Sources said preparations are in full swing to meet the ambitious target of winning over 21,000 wards across the state.

According to senior leaders, the local body elections hold critical importance for the BJP's broader political roadmap in Kerala. "Our central leadership, including key strategist Amit Shah, sees this election as a litmus test. If we manage to secure 30% of the votes in various local body segments that fall within an assembly constituency, it significantly boosts our chances of winning that assembly seat," a BJP leader told TNIE, underscoring the strategic value of local body polls in laying the groundwork for a stronger showing in the state assembly elections.
